[Detailed Description of the Invention] This invention relates to an optical axis adjustment mechanism for a headlamp.

As shown in Figure 1, the headlamp usually adjusts its optical axis using an adjuster screw a, which is inserted into a stay c attached to the lamp b side and attached to the vehicle body. A spring f is screwed into a nut e fixed to the side bracket d, and is placed between the stay c and the bracket d so as to surround the adjusting screw a.
is installed.

According to such a conventional structure, the seat surface or neck of the head of the adjuster screw a and the stay c
It has the disadvantage that it is prone to rust due to rubbing against the seat surface or the slit hole for inserting the neck of the adjustment screw.

Further, the length of the spring f is required to be four to five times as large as the amount of movement of the lamp, and the adjuster screw a is also required to be long, making it easy to shake and vulnerable to vibration. Furthermore, the large number of component parts causes high costs.

The present invention has been devised in order to eliminate these conventional difficulties.The present invention has a substantially cylindrical shape, has a hole for inserting a tool in the side wall, and has a slit hole along the axial direction on the opposite side of this hole. An adjusting screw is provided on the lamp side, has a substantially spherical shape, and has a head with a tool locking groove corresponding to the tool insertion hole, and is attached to a nylon nut fixed to the vehicle body side. and the head of the adjusting screw is fitted into the mounting part through the slit hole so that it can rotate and slide in the axial direction of the mounting part. .

Hereinafter, the present invention will be explained in detail with reference to the embodiments shown in the drawings. Reference numeral 1 denotes a mounting part integrally molded on the synthetic resin reflector 2a of the headlamp 2;
It has a substantially cylindrical shape, and a long hole 1a with a flange for inserting a tool such as a screwdriver is provided in the wall on the front side, that is, the lens 2b side, and a slit hole 1b is provided along the axial direction on the opposite side. There is. Furthermore, ribs 1c are provided on the outer wall of the mounting portion 1 so as to sandwich the long hole 1a, and ribs 1c are provided on both sides of the slit hole 1b.
d are provided for reinforcement. moreover,
Guide ribs 1e are formed on both edges of the slit hole 1b. Reference numeral 3 designates an adjusting screw, and the head 3a is formed into a substantially spherical shape, and a small flat surface is formed at the top of the head 3a, and a groove 3b for locking a tool such as a screwdriver is provided. This adjusting screw 3 is screwed into a nylon nut 5 fixed to a bracket 4 on the vehicle body side, and the head 3
a is fitted into the mounting part 1 through the slit hole 1b, and a tool 6 such as a screwdriver is inserted through the elongated hole 1a and locked in the groove 3b, and the adjuster screw 3 is screwed in or out. It is designed so that it can be screwed back. At this time, the head 3a of the adjusting screw 3 rotates within the mounting portion 1 and can slide in the axial direction of the mounting portion (actually, the mounting portion 1 is slidable).

Since the present invention is configured as described above,
When the adjuster screw 3 is screwed forward,
In FIG. 1, the headlamp 2 can be adjusted downward, while by screwing back the adjusting screw 3, the headlamp 2 can be adjusted upward. Therefore, by operating the adjusting screw 3 with the tool 6, the optical axis of the headlamp 2 can be adjusted in the vertical direction.

The horizontal optical axis adjustment of the headlamp 2 is performed using the fourth
As shown in the figure, a mounting part 1' is provided on the side of the headlamp 2 in a horizontal direction, that is, the axis of the mounting part 1' is in the horizontal direction. This can be easily done by operating the adjuster screw 3 in the same way. In addition, in the figure, 7 is a fulcrum, which has the same structure as the conventional one.

As mentioned above, in this invention, the mounting part is provided integrally with the synthetic resin reflector, and a nylon nut is used, so when it is engaged with the adjustment screw, it rubs and rusts as in the conventional case. There is no such thing. In addition, the head of the adjuster screw fits into the mounting part like a ball joint, so there is no play, allowing smooth operation, and eliminating the need for conventional springs. The length of the adjusting screw can be shortened as long as the minimum amount of movement of the lamp is ensured, resulting in less vibration and excellent vibration resistance. Furthermore, according to the present invention, it is possible to reduce the cost and weight by reducing the number of component parts.
